melus (also "milus" or "meles", "melo" in italian) (died 1020) was a lombard nobleman from the apulian town of bari, whose ambition to carve for himself an autonomous territory from the byzantine catapanate of italy in the early eleventh century inadvertently sparked the norman presence in southern italy.
